Design and Material Selection

Based on the consultation, you’ll work with the professional to select the ideal materials and design. Options abound, each offering distinct advantages for Fresno’s climate:

  • Frame Materials:
    • Vinyl: A popular and cost-effective choice, offering excellent insulation and low maintenance, ideal for resisting Fresno’s extreme temperature fluctuations.
    • Fiberglass: Known for its strength, durability, and ability to withstand heat and UV exposure, making it a robust option for the Central Valley.
    • Wood: Offers a classic, warm aesthetic but requires more maintenance, though modern treatments can significantly improve its resilience.
    • Aluminum: Lightweight and strong, often used for more contemporary designs, but may require thermal breaks to enhance energy efficiency.
  • Glass Types:
    • Low-E Coating: Essential for Fresno homes, this coating reflects heat, keeping interiors c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ter, significantly reducing energy consumption.
    • Double or Triple Glazing: Provides an extra layer of insulation, further enhancing energy efficiency and soundproofing.
    • Tempered or Laminated Glass: For added safety and security, especially in ground-floor applications or areas prone to extreme weather.
  • Styles and Configurations: From elegant casement windows that offer excellent ventilation to large picture windows that frame views of the Sierra Nevada foothills, the possibilities are vast. You can also opt for unique shapes like arches or transoms to add architectural character.

Enhanced Energy Efficiency

One of the most significant benefits is improved energy efficiency. Custom windows, particularly those with modern glazing and Low-E coatings, can dramatically reduce heat transfer. This means lower utility bills, as your HVAC system works less to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ature, a welcome relief during Fresno’s scorching summer months.

Frequently Asked Questions About Custom Windows in Fresno

How long does it take to get custom windows installed in Fresno?

The timeline for custom windows involves manufacturing and installation. Manufacturing typically takes 4-8 weeks, depending on the complexity of the design and the manufacturer’s schedule. The installation itself usually takes 1-3 days, depending on the number of windows and the specific property. Local professionals will provide a more precise estimate during your consultation.

Are custom windows significantly more expensive than standard windows in Fresno?

While custom windows generally have a higher upfront cost due to their personalized design and manufacturing, the long-term benefits often justify the investment. The enhanced energy efficiency can lead to substantial savings on utility bills over the lifespan of the windows, which can offset the initial price difference. Additionally, the increased property value and aesthetic appeal contribute to their overall value proposition for Fresno homeowners.

What types of custom window styles are best suited for Fresno’s climate?

For Fresno’s climate, windows with high-performance Low-E coatings are essential to manage the intense summer sun and minimize heat gain. Double or triple-paned windows with gas fills also provide excellent insulation against extreme temperatures. Styles that offer good ventilation, such as casement or awning windows, are beneficial for capturing breezes during milder periods. Professionals will advise on the best combination of materials and features to optimize your windows for both energy efficiency and comfort in the Central Valley.

Home Age & Window Efficiency Fresno

The median home in Fresno was built in 1969, placing the local housing stock in the very likely single-pane category. Windows original to construction are almost certainly single-pane glass — a significant source of heat loss in winter and heat gain in summer. The DOE estimates single-pane windows account for 25–30% of home heating and cooling energy loss in older homes.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

Fresno is a heating-dominated climate (3,162 annual heating degree days) — window insulation has a larger impact on winter energy bills. The DOE estimates that replacing single-pane windows in a heating-dominated climate can reduce heating energy use by 21–31% and cooling energy use by 11–22%. In a cooling climate, solar-control low-e windows can reduce cooling load significantly.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average; U.S. Department of Energy Window Efficiency data.

Custom Windows & Energy Costs — California

For Custom Windows, getting the glazing spec right for the climate is what separates a custom window that performs from one that just looks good. In this warm zone (USDA Zone 9), prioritize low SHGC (≤ 0.25) to block summer solar gain — the dominant load — with a low-e coating that reflects infrared. At California's 32.54¢/kWh, the right U-factor/SHGC choice avoids roughly $581/year in energy loss versus old windows.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electric Power Monthly (2025); U.S. Department of Energy, Energy Saver — Windows; USDA ARS Plant Hardiness Zone Map (2024).
